CSC Generation


CSC Generation Enterprise (CSC) is an AI-enabled multi-brand platform that acquires and transforms legacy businesses into profitable, digital-first, consumer-centric businesses. CSC’s platform is purpose built around its core M&A strategy and drives alpha by encoding revenue growth, unit margin management, and other expert-level retail practices into automation and AI. CSC owns and operates more than 10 companies, including Sur La Table, Backcountry, and One Kings Lane. Together, our companies generate $1B+ in revenue and we employ over 2000 people across North America. We are backed by world-class investors and continue to pursue platform and add-on acquisitions at pace.
